“What I took most from this film was how you appear to other people,” Johnson told CNN in a recent interview. “I think about how I can be more compassionate and more available, even to myself, more compassionate. What I learned a lot from this film and even talking about it now is how brave you have to be to be truly compassionate with yourself or with other people, because it is scary and you can fail. In Nicole’s case, you do everything you can and so it will not save her life, but it saved everyone’s life. “
Although Johnson took on the difficult task of playing a real person, she says that she did not want to try to “accurately imitate him”.
“I could never have done that,” she said. “I was more concerned with acting being authentic than being exactly like Nicole … The part of playing someone who is dying, part of Nicole’s journey is that she becomes very aware of everything that is happening around her and really focuses on absorbing life, her husband and her children … Most of my acting was just a reaction to the artists around me, which I love so much. We were in a small town, we spent so much time together that you know that it was easy to feel things, because we all really cared. “
“It’s a heavy subject, but there is a lot of levity and that is life. Life is painful and ridiculous and funny and horrible and beautiful. I think you can expect to feel heartbroken, but there are also some really funny moments in it.”
